    Miguel Armaza heads to Mexico City for a conversation with Jorge Combe, CEO & Co-Founder of DD360 and DD3 Capital Partners, one of the leading PropTech and real estate financing groups in Latin America.

    Prior to launching the firm, Jorge and his Co-Founder, Martin Werner, were co-heads of Goldman Sachs Mexico and Latin America. They left Goldman six years ago and bootstrapped DD360 into a $91 million Series A in 2022.

    Miguel Armaza sits down with David Haber, General Partner at Andreessen Horowitz (a16z), one of the largest Venture Capital funds in the world, founded in 2009 by Marc Andreessen and Ben Horowitz.

    Based in NYC, David focuses exclusively on investing in global fintech. Before a16z, he founded Bond Street, a NY fintech that aimed to transform small business lending in the US. Bond Street was eventually acquired by Goldman Sachs in 2017.
